one Wash floors first
The correct order to follow is to dry clean first, and then only wet. If you start by washing the floors, you will have to clean them again later. When you wipe the dust, dismantle the shelves, then debris particles fly down. Even if you do it very carefully, there will still be dirt on the floor.
Therefore, you should first wipe the dust from all surfaces, then move on to cleaning other areas, such as windows and window sills, and only after that proceed to mopping.

2 Do not wear gloves when cleaning
We don’t always wear gloves when cleaning. Sometimes it seems that the process will not take much time, so the product will not have time to harm the skin of the hands. However, it is not. Even slight contact with chemicals affects the skin. Always wear gloves when cleaning surfaces with active ingredients. You can even use budget plastic ones, as long as they completely cover your hands. So you will definitely protect yourself from strong irritations.
3 Use a sponge for everything in the kitchen
If you are used to washing dishes and cutting boards with a sponge, and then immediately wiping the countertop, table, and sometimes the floor with it, then this is a serious mistake. The fact is that a lot of harmful bacteria accumulate on the sponge. Therefore, you can’t use it for everything, otherwise you will smash them all over the kitchen.
It is better to purchase a special cleaning accessory for each surface. For example, for a table and countertops, you can use a microfiber cloth or regular paper towels. For washing, allocate a separate sponge and store it, for example, in a cabinet under the sink. And wipe the floor only with a floor cloth.

four Postpone cleaning until the weekend
Think about it, how often do you schedule cleaning for a particular day and then come home tired and put it off? If you do this all the time, then this is a big mistake, as there is more and more dirt in the apartment: dishes are accumulating in the sink, clothes have been waiting for washing in the laundry box for a long time, and things are scattered in the room.
To avoid the feeling that you live in a cluttered space, allocate 10-20 minutes every day. For example, disassembling a dishwasher and laying dirty dishes will not take you more than 5 minutes. But in the sink there will be no mountain of unwashed utensils. The same goes for other household chores.

5 Add detergent to the eye
Sometimes we are too lazy to measure the right amount of the product and we add it by eye. However, this is a bad habit. The instructions for the gel or powder always indicate the right amount, adjustments are made for the size of the washing machine drum, and instructions are given for how much product is needed for severe contamination. If you add it less than necessary, nothing bad will happen, but the laundry may not be completely washed. And if, on the contrary, you overdo it, then whitish stains from an excess of funds will remain on the clothes. In this case, you will have to wash the laundry.

6 Perform surface cleaning of carpet
It is not enough just to vacuum the carpet, as the technique removes only superficial dirt. Often, crumbs, hair and animal hair that penetrate deep into the pile are not cleaned with a vacuum cleaner. In addition, with such cleaning, the pile is even more crushed and loses its volume. Therefore, make it a rule to comb the carpet with a clothes brush at least once a month. It will remove the hair and also lift the pile. After cleaning, you can go over the carpet with a vacuum cleaner to remove any remaining dirt.

7 Use wet wipes
If you are used to cleaning surfaces with all-purpose wet wipes, you may have noticed that they leave streaks and a cloudy film behind. This is due to the fact that various moisturizing and nourishing ingredients are added to their composition, which should take care of the skin. In addition, such napkins do not wipe dust very well and cope with ingrained dirt. If you like this method of cleaning, then you should purchase special wet wipes from the hardware store. They are impregnated with a cleaning compound that will quickly cope with pollution.
eight Apply directly to the surface
The habit of spraying cleaner directly on the surface will not lead to anything good. Firstly, this way you will not be able to control the amount of funds. Due to excess liquid, streaks and stickiness may remain. And it will take longer to remove it with water. Secondly, in this way it is possible to spoil some surfaces. For example, when cleaning kitchen fronts and other furniture, the cleaning agent must not be allowed to soak in. Therefore, it is better to first apply all formulations on a napkin, and then wipe the surfaces with it. So you save yourself from unnecessary actions and damage to furniture.
